  • Applications

    Phenylacetaldehyde 2,3-butylene glycol acetal (CAS 5468-06-4) is commonly evaluated for use as a fragrance ingredient and fixative in perfumery and cosmetics, contributing floral notes and helping to stabilize and extend scents in perfumes, lotions, and other personal care products; it can also serve as a precursor or intermediate in organic synthesis, with the acetal protection of the aldehyde enabling controlled reaction sequences. In industrial manufacturing, it is used as a protected aldehyde intermediate to enable multi-step syntheses, and it may be employed as a fragrance additive in household cleaning products. Use levels and regulatory compliance depend on local regulations and formulation limits.
